Output 82f0b7b2380e09755e1238e889ac6397d2d41bcc41f9e71b9123a02019d2374b:5

value
31609804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0406938c8fa3b3d1d5a9b4d45f4671373f4e1b8 OP_EQUAL
address
3KDYpjP4J6zDfGkmUMoeoMvMh17ciMRZXF
transaction
82f0b7b2380e09755e1238e889ac6397d2d41bcc41f9e71b9123a02019d2374b
confirmations
261432
spent
true